Overview

Prayer: A Practical Guide explains the most popular forms of prayer. In an easy-to-understand style filled with helpful examples

Each chapter ends with questions for reflection or discussion and suggestions for prayer activities. People interested in learning how to pray or understanding more about prayer, those returning to the practice of their faith, as well as lifelong Catholics will all find new insights and wise guidance as they seek to deepen their relationship with the Lord and address the deeply felt need to draw closer to God through prayer.
